Economics were:
5 bucks for the fish
No bucks for the sushi rice (as I had already made some fresh)
1 buck for the package of instant powder wasabi (with enough for 20 more sushi dinners)
I managed to make 13 pieces, so, 6 bucks ÷ 13 pieces of sushi = 46 cents per piece
Average price of a sushi train plate of the same stuff being approx. 3 bucks, I’d say I made off pretty well.
